GRIFFITHS, Thomas G., 70, of 129 N. Market St., St. Clairsville, Ohio, died Thursday, September 1, 2011 at home.

He was born in St. Clairsville on August 16, 1941, son of the late Thomas J. and Bernice Scott Griffiths.

Tom was retired from The Kroger Company in St. Clairsville. He is a member of First Christian Church in St. Clairsville; he was a U.S. Army veteran serving during the Vietnam War; a member of the American Legion Post 159 in St. Clairsville; a member and Past Master of Belmont Lodge # 16 F. & A.M. at St. Clairsville; Past Patron of St. Clairsville Chapter 510 Order of Eastern Star; he was a Knight of the York Cross of Honor; member of Royal Arch Masons of Ohio Bellaire Chapter 107 and Royal and Select Masons of Ohio Council 87 in Bellaire; and Hope Commandry K.T. #26 in Bridgeport; and the Belmont Better Hunting and Fishing Club.

In addition to his parents, Tom was preceded in death by two sisters, Patricia Trimpe and Ada Raymond.

Surviving are his wife, Barbara J. Bower Griffiths; a son, Thomas A. (Deleasa) Griffiths of Mifflin, Ohio; a daughter, Susan (Adrian Craig) Griffiths of St. Clairsville; a grandson, Nikalia "Niky"; three granddaughters, Faith, Adria and Ashawna.
